Hey everyone! Just rejoined WAMAS and am putting together a 75. It's an all glass with a megaflow overflow and I have an Iwaki 30RLT for the return. Due to financial constraints it'll start out really simple, but build up over time. I've got a 150w hqi pendant to start with for lighting, a ASM G2 without any mods, and a couple of weak powerheads for added water movement in the display. The biggest obstacle will be getting this setup before the baby comes(next month sometime), as my wife is pregnant.

 

The first real project is building the stand which I'll post some pictures of here to get things started off...

 

Here is the semi finished stand(still needs to be sanded and stained)

The door will be held in place by two small magnets, which I still need to install. I felt this would be easier than swinging the door open and will give me better access to the sump and equipment. Also by using trim to disguise the door it doesn't necessarily look like the stand opens at all from the outside, which I thought was nice as far as asthetics are concearned.

I also don't really like having that cheap looking plastic trim outlining the view of the tank so my stand will hide the trim. The drawback to this is getting the tank off the stand will not be easy at all. In this case the tank has to slide backwards off the stand before it can be lifted. Hopefully that won't be necessary for a long time though. I think this gives the tank a nice clean look going straight from the stand to the sand in the tank without any plastic trim to distract the view.

The supports for the stand are completely overbuilt for a 75, using 2x4s generously.

Fish%20Tank%20Stand%20Build%20002.JPG

 

Once the stand is stained and finished the next project is to setup water filtration, which will be located in a small closet with a washer/dryer and hot water heater. After that is all done I need to do plumbing and then I'm good to fill the tank up! I'd love to hear what everybody thinks and if they have any suggestions or advice.
